Here we offer as broad a sweep of history as possible. First, we look at the long process of our becoming human. Next, we look at the agricultural revolution and the rise of urban life. Third, we investigate the Axis  Age and its revolution in human thought. Next, the Age of Discovery and the rise of European colonialism.  Our fifth revolution is Industrial, radically changing the lives and productivity of everyone involved. Finally, we will look at the AI revolution we are living in now and where it might eventually lead us. There will be a textbook used in support of the course.
